Predicted to enable ephrin receptor binding activity. Predicted to be involved in axon guidance and ephrin receptor signaling pathway. Predicted to be located in plasma membrane. Expressed in several structures, including excretory gland cell; head neurons; motor neurons; pharyngeal muscle cell; and retrovesicular ganglion neurons. Human ortholog(s) of this gene implicated in several diseases, including craniofrontonasal syndrome; gastrointestinal system cancer (multiple); and varicose veins. Is an ortholog of human EFNB1 (ephrin B1) and EFNB3 (ephrin B3).
